I’m sure that it will all come down to the so-called battleground states again. States that had been traditionally blue/democratic went to Trump by narrow popular vote margins back in 2016. Those states are Pennsylvania, Michigan, Wisconsin and Florida. The first three states Trump won by .7% or less of the popular vote. Michigan by only .3%! And, Trump took Florida by only 1.2%.
If Trump had lost those three closest states there would have been an electoral swing of 46 votes, dropping Trump from 306 electorals to 260, and raising Hillary from 232 to 278. Enough for her to have won. I think Florida is still in play, and they have 29 electoral votes. Had those too gone to Hillary she would have won 307 to 231.
